How Founders Can Partner With Medical Centers Frank McGillin returns to share key lessons for digital health founders to partner with academic medical centers, curated from his time leading The Clinic by Cleveland Clinic. All that, plus the Flava of the Week about Rock Health’s newly minted research on consumers’ use of AI chatbots.
